【问题标题】:HTML form submit button displays code instead of executing it [duplicate]HTML表单提交按钮显示代码而不是执行它[重复]
【发布时间】:2021-05-06 18:47:02
【问题描述】:

当我向 php 提交 html 表单时,它会显示我的代码而不是执行它。我正在使用 XAMPP 服务器。我打开了 Apache 和 MySQL。我尝试重新安装 XAMPP,但它没有帮助。以下是浏览器显示的内容: browser screen

这是我的 html 代码:

<html>
    <head>
        <title>Dodawanie danych do tabeli uczen</title>
        <link rel="stylesheet" href="plik.css">
    </head>
    
    <body>
        <div class="box">
            <h2>Dodaj pracownika:</h2>
            <form action="dodaj.php" method="post">
                Nr oddziału: <input class="pole" type="text" name="numer_oddzialu"><br>
                Nazwa oddziału: <input type="text" name="nazwa_oddzialu"><br>
                Miejscowość: <input type="text" name="miejscowosc_oddzialu"><br>
                Adres: <input type="text" name="adresc_oddzialu"><br>
                Pesel: <input type="int" name="pesel"><br>
                Imię: <input type="text" name="imie"><br>
                Nazwisko: <input type="text" name="nazwisko"><br>
                Stanowisko: <input type="text" name="stanowisko"><br>
                Wynagrodzenie: <input type="int" name="wynagrodzenie"><br>
                <input type="submit" value="wyslij">
            </form>
            <a href="baza.php">Wyswietl wszystkich</a>
        </div>
    </body>
</html>

请帮忙!!!

【问题讨论】:

  • 您没有通过 Web 服务器运行,而是从磁盘运行页面。除非您使用 PHP 通过正确配置的 Web 服务器运行页面,否则 PHP 无法执行

标签: php html forms xampp


【解决方案1】:

PHP(在此上下文中)是一种服务器端编程语言。

你标记了这个,但你没有使用它。您的网址(在屏幕截图中)以 file:// 开头。

您需要通过网络服务器访问 HTML 文档(在地址栏中键入 http://etc 而不是在 Windows 资源管理器中双击 HTML 文件。

【讨论】:

    猜你喜欢
    • 2014-06-12
    • 1970-01-01
    • 2012-08-16
    • 2020-09-20
    • 2021-07-02
    相关资源
    最近更新 更多